CVE-2026-68322 rds: Fix inet6_addr_lst NULL dereference when IPv6 is disabled

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: rds: Fix inet6addrlst NULL dereference when IPv6 is disabled When booting with the 'ipv6.disable=1' parameter, inet6addrlst is never initialized because inet6init exits before addrconfinit is called to initialize it.
